Canary Island Date Palm
Phoenix canariensis
نخيل الكناري
The grand landmark palm, with a massive pineapple-textured trunk and a crown that can span ten metres. This is a specimen tree for a driveway, a hotel forecourt, or an estate entrance, not for a small garden.

- How to care
- Full sun and free-draining soil, tolerating drought, salt air, and poor ground once established. Water deeply through the first two years. Remove only fully brown fronds, cutting close to the trunk, and never over-trim into a narrow tuft, which weakens the palm. Watch for red palm weevil, the single greatest threat to date palms in the region, and treat at the first sign of collapsing central fronds.
